Biological Activity
[Description]:
TVB-3166 is an orally-available, reversible, and selective fatty acid synthase (FASN) inhibitor with IC50s of 42 nM and 81 nM for biochemical FASN and cellular palmitate synthesis, respectively. TVB-3166 induces apoptosis, and inhibits in-vivo xenograft tumor growth[1].

[Target]
IC50: 42 nM (FASN) and 81 nM (cellular palmitate synthesis)[1]
[In Vitro]
TVB-3166 (0.001-10 μM; 24 hours) causes cell death in CALU-6 non-small-cell lung tumor cells with a cellular IC50 value of 0.10 μM[1]. TVB-3166 (0.02 or 0.20 μM; 7 days) inhibits palmitate synthesis and tumor cell viability in a dose-dependent manner[1]. TVB-3166 (0.2 μM; 48 hours) inhibits β-catenin pathway signal transduction and transcriptional activity[1]. [In Vivo]
TVB-3166 (Oral gavage; 30-100 mg/kg/day) inhibits xenograft tumor growth[1]. TVB-3166 (Oral gavage; 30-100 mg/kg/day) has the concentration is approximately 3-fold higher in plasma than tumor. The 100 and 30 mg/kg groups had plasma and tumor concentrations of 7 and 2.9 μM, respectively[1].
